About Us
Founded in 1906, McLeod Health is a locally owned and managed, not-for-profit organization supported by over 900 medical staff members and more than 2,900 licensed nurses. The system includes approximately 15,000 team members and over 90 physician practices across an 18-county service area. McLeod Health operates seven hospitals, three Health and Fitness Centers, a Sports Medicine and Outpatient Rehabilitation Center, and provides Hospice and Home Health Services. The system has 988 licensed beds, including Hospice and Behavioral Health.
